Baccarat saucepans.
I bought 16cm., 18cm. and 20 cm. Baccarat Capri saucepans when I wanted suitable induction saucepans for my new cooktop. They are the best saucepans I have ever had. They clean easily, conduct heat evenly and the glass lids enable you to keep an eye on the contents during the cooking process They are heavy enough to prevent food burning when a suitable heat is used. I haven't used the frying pans but am happy with my saute pan.

Pots are fantastic, non stick pan sux
I have had my set for now nearly ten years.. My pots and steamer are the best items IVE EVER BAUGHT.. - No non stick rubbish, just stainless steel with a heavy base, so well made. They still look brand new... I highly recommend them..
Now on the other hand, the pan (with non stick coating) SUCKED.
But I've learnt, a pan is your staple.. I've tried since, Scanpan and Stonline.. Both only survived two/3 years each.. (Even with stone lines 12 year warranty)
So I highly recommend the set, I can't speak about hem highly enough.. But be prepared not to have your pan for two many years, it will eventually peel like all the others.
May 3rd 2019 Update: Best cookware set, 15 years on...
Read more I’m writing this because I’m amazed year after year this set has not skipped a beat, nor tarnished and looked a day over a year old. I’m very impressed, all made vet well, nothing is loose. There a heavy item, but you want that as there bases are thick and very durable. Only problem was I got the non stick pan as part of my set, only last two years.. but honestly I’ve come to except “fry pans” no matter what they say only last 2-3 years. I’ve tried many more fry pans after, and now we went back to the baccarat..Purchased in January 2003 at Myer.

People don't understand cookware. They are great.
The discolouration is normal. It doesn't harm food, there is nothing wrong with it. If you are entertaining then give it a good scrub with a scourer and Jiff. People who dont understand cooking and cookware leaving bad reviews on a product that is amazing.
Very high quality, oven safe, induction, gas, electric! Love the silicone handles - they are very helpful when I grill the cheese after cooking on a gas cooktop.
This set is very high quality. Its obviously not teflon, so it does sometimes stick. If you find something sticking, add some water and a lid and leave it for 5 minutes.
